diff --git a/src/include/shareLib.h b/src/include/shareLib.h index 9a33ce9ec..a81594632 100644 --- a/src/include/shareLib.h +++ b/src/include/shareLib.h @@ -112,8 +112,7 @@ # if defined(EPICS_DLL_NO) /* this indicates that we are not building a DLL */ # define epicsShareDef # else - /* extern here is incompatible with visual C++ */ -# define epicsShareDef __declspec(dllexport) +# define epicsShareDef __declspec(dllexport) extern # endif # define READONLY const /* diff --git a/src/libCom/misc/shareLib.h b/src/libCom/misc/shareLib.h index 9a33ce9ec..a81594632 100644 --- a/src/libCom/misc/shareLib.h +++ b/src/libCom/misc/shareLib.h @@ -112,8 +112,7 @@ # if defined(EPICS_DLL_NO) /* this indicates that we are not building a DLL */ # define epicsShareDef # else - /* extern here is incompatible with visual C++ */ -# define epicsShareDef __declspec(dllexport) +# define epicsShareDef __declspec(dllexport) extern # endif # define READONLY const /*